Hiller 12EJ3 N5358V

28 July 1977 · Ketchikan, Alaska, United States · Fatal

Summary

On 28 July 1977 at about 17:15 local time, a Hiller 12EJ3 registered N5358V, operated by Temsco Helicop, was involved in an accident during the takeoff phase of flight near Ketchikan, Alaska, United States. 3 people were on board and one died, 2 were seriously injured. The aircraft was destroyed. No probable cause statement is available for this record.

Read the full NTSB narrative

CYCLIC ISOLATION LINK HOLLOW SHANK ROD END BEARING HAD SAME IDENT NO.AS CORRECT SOLID ROD END.

Quoted verbatim from the NTSB record.
